Regarding launch history for Rivendell and Barad-dûr, first one got a teaser in february on monday the 6th officially revealed tuesday the 7th, released in march on sunday the 5th (2023) for Insiders, on wednesday the 8th for everyone else. Second one got a teaser in may saturday the 11th, officially revealed tuesday the 14th, released in june saturday the 1st (2024) for insiders and tuesday the 4th for everyone else.

The map in the 10316 Rivendell set represents five iconic locations in Middle-earth: Orthanc, Rivendell, Barad-Dûr, Bag End and Minas Tirith. We've already had the first three. Barad-Dûr also has a sticker of a map depicting several iconic locations : Orthanc, Barad-Dûr, Minas Tirith, and something like Edoras or Helm's Deep (I can't really see). There is also the reference "Baggins? Shire?" and the palantir representing Bag-End and Minas Tirith on fire. We know we sure are going to have a Bag End set soon. To the extent that sets 10316 Rivendell and 10333 Barad-Dûr included clues of the potential set to follow, what could be the ones present in set 10354 Bag-End to announce Minas Tirith? Or Edoras / Helm's Depp given that the latter appears on the map in the barad-Dûr set (unless it's a false lead)?
